A creative and forward-thinking secondary school in Lincolnshire is looking to appoint a full-time Art Teacher to join its vibrant Arts faculty from January 2026. The role involves delivering Art and Design across KS3 and KS4, with scope for GCSE delivery.
- Art Teacher required for January 2026 start
- Full-time role in a Lincolnshire secondary school with strong creative values
- Teach Art across KS3 and KS4 in a well-equipped, dedicated art space
This is a fantastic opportunity for an enthusiastic Art specialist to inspire students through both traditional and digital media. The department has a strong focus on creative exploration, exhibitions, and cross-curricular projects.
Experience and Qualifications- QTS required with Art and Design specialism
- Experience teaching Art at secondary level
- Confident in a range of media and techniques
- Legal right to work in the UK
The school has prioritised creative arts in recent years, with dedicated facilities and an active programme of enrichment and community events. It encourages both student independence and collaborative projects.
- Inclusive and supportive Arts department
- Regular exhibitions, clubs, and enrichment opportunities
- Emphasis on student voice and creative development
Paid to scale (MPS/UPS) depending on experience.
